WebOct 12, 2024 · By Patrick Poe October 12, 2024. No, ants don’t pee. While their bodies may produce urine, they don’t end up urinating as most of the water is absorbed back to the body by their excretory system. WebDo ants pee? Like many insects, ants do not excrete urine separately from poo. Instead, they remove all the liquid, excreting the urea, a key component of urine, as uric acid … WebSep 26, 2024 · Yes, ants can be attracted to urine during pregnancy. WebHowever, nectar-feeding mosquitoes consume more water than they need and do expel the excess. But it is debatable whether that counts as urine, as they only have one hole to excrete: technically it is more like diarrhea. Female mosquitoes remove excess water from the blood.
